The answer to all of these questions is that kids are nuts. No, not really, but parenting can make you a little nutty, or, in Erin’s case, just plumb worn out.

In this podcast, we get into some serious truth about parenting and answer the question of why Erin is dressed like that. We also tackle the big question of whether you really need to be loving every minute of it. Even if your kids are your favorite people, they can also be taxing and confounding and exhausting. We talk about some of the highs and lows, and, as a bonus, Ellen gives a little primer on children’s brain development.
